Is calcium fluoride an ionic compound?

Calcium fluoride (CaF2) is an insoluble ionic compound composed of Ca2+ and F− ions. It occurs naturally as the mineral “Fluorite” (also called fluorspar) and as “Blue-John”. This salt is the source of most of the world’s fluorine.

Why is CaF2 ionic?

nglos324 – caf2. Calcium fluoride is an ionic crystal with the fluorine anions in a simple cubic array and calcium cations in half of the cubic sites of the structure. The calcium ions can also be thought of as being on an “expanded” fcc lattice with the fluorine ions causing their lattice separation to be 0.39 nm.

What happens to the electron of metal element in ionic bonding forming a compound?

Ionic bonds involve a cation and an anion. The bond is formed when an atom, typically a metal, loses an electron or electrons, and becomes a positive ion, or cation. Another atom, typically a non-metal, is able to acquire the electron(s) to become a negative ion, or anion.

What is the difference between ionic bonding and covalent bonding?

In ionic bonding, atoms transfer electrons to each other. Ionic bonds require at least one electron donor and one electron acceptor. In contrast, atoms with the same electronegativity share electrons in covalent bonds, because neither atom preferentially attracts or repels the shared electrons.

Is CCl4 polar or nonpolar or ionic?

The molecule of CCl4 is nonpolar in nature because of its symmetrical tetrahedral structure. However the C-Cl bond is a polar covalent bond, but the four bonds cancel the polarity of each other and form a nonpolar CCl4 molecule.
